About Collaborative Law in Kharian, Pakistan:

Collaborative Law in Kharian, Pakistan is a method of resolving legal disputes outside of court. It involves the parties working together with their lawyers to reach a mutually beneficial solution. This approach promotes open communication, transparency, and cooperation to find a resolution that meets the needs of all parties involved.

Frequently Asked Questions:

What is Collaborative Law?

Collaborative Law is a voluntary dispute resolution process where parties work together with their lawyers to find a mutually acceptable solution without going to court.

How does Collaborative Law differ from mediation?

In Collaborative Law, both parties have their own lawyers who advocate for their interests, whereas in mediation, a neutral mediator facilitates communication between the parties to help them reach a resolution.

Is Collaborative Law legally binding?

Once an agreement is reached in Collaborative Law, it can be made legally binding through the appropriate legal channels in Kharian, Pakistan.

Can any dispute be resolved through Collaborative Law?

Collaborative Law is best suited for disputes involving family matters, such as divorce, child custody, and inheritance issues, but can also be used in other civil matters.

How long does the Collaborative Law process take?

The length of the process can vary depending on the complexity of the case and the willingness of the parties to cooperate, but it typically takes less time than litigation.

What are the benefits of Collaborative Law?

Some benefits of Collaborative Law include cost-effectiveness, confidentiality, control over the outcome, and a focus on cooperative problem-solving rather than adversarial litigation.

What happens if the Collaborative Law process is unsuccessful?

If the Collaborative Law process is unsuccessful and the parties cannot reach an agreement, they may choose to pursue other legal avenues, such as mediation or litigation.
